New monument to honor fallen Hinds County deputies

HINDS COUNTY, Miss. (WJTV) – The Hinds County Board of Supervisors approved the purchase and installation of a commemorative monument that will honor deputies who were killed in the line of duty.

The most recent deputy who died in the line of duty was Deputy Sgt. Martin Shields, Jr.

According to supervisors, the monument will stand as a tribute to the deputies’ courage, commitment and service.

The memorial, expected to cost no more than $13,000, will be displayed on the grounds of the Hinds County Sheriff’s Office located on President Street in downtown Jackson.

“This monument ensures we never forget their sacrifice,” said Hinds County Sheriff Tyree Jones. “It is a powerful symbol of our respect and gratitude for their service to our community.”

The installation of the monument is expected to take one month.
